Aceasta este comanda hxnormalize care poate fi rulată în furnizorul de găzduire gratuit OnWorks folosind una dintre multiplele noastre stații de lucru online gratuite, cum ar fi Ubuntu Online, Fedora Online, emulator online Windows sau emulator online MAC OS
PROGRAM:
NUME
hxnormalize - imprimă destul de mult un fișier HTML
REZUMAT
hxnormalize [ -x ] [ -e ] [ -d ] [ -s ] [ -L ] [ -i liniuță ] [ -l lungimea liniei ] [ -c
comentariu magic ] [ fișier-sau-URL ]
DESCRIERE
hxnormalize comanda pretty-tipărește un fișier HTML și, de asemenea, încearcă să remedieze erorile mici.
Rezultatul este același HTML, dar cu o lungime maximă a liniei și cu indentare opțională
pentru a indica nivelul de cuibărit al fiecărei linii.
OPŢIUNI
Sunt acceptate următoarele opțiuni:
-x Utilizați convențiile XML: elementele goale sunt scrise cu o bară oblică la sfârșit:
. implică -e.
-e Introduceți întotdeauna etichete de capăt, chiar dacă HTML nu le necesită (de exemplu: și
).
-d Omiteți DOCTYPE din ieșire.
-i liniuță Setați numărul de spații pentru a indenta fiecare nivel de imbricare. Implicit este 2. Nu toate
elementele provoacă o indentare. În general, elemente care pot apărea într-un bloc
mediul sunt pornite pe o linie nouă și provoacă o indentare, dar elementele inline,
precum EM și SPAN nu provoacă o indentare.
-l lungimea liniei
Setează lungimea maximă a liniilor. hxnormalize va împacheta liniile astfel încât toate liniile
sunt cât mai lungi, dar nu mai mari decât această lungime. Implicit este 72. Cuvinte
care sunt mai lungi decât lungimea liniei nu vor fi întrerupte și se vor extinde peste
această lungime. A
conținutul elementelor STYLE, SCRIPT și PRE nu va fi încadrat în linie.
-s Omiteți etichetele care nu au atribute.
-L Eliminați atributele redundante „lang” și „xml:lang”. (Adică, cei a căror valoare este
la fel ca limba moștenită de la elementul părinte.)
-c comentariu magic
Comentariile sunt plasate în mod normal imediat după textul precedent. Asta este de obicei
corect pentru comentarii scurte, dar unele comentarii sunt menite să fie separat
linia. comentariu magic este un șir și când acel șir apare în interiorul unui comentariu,
hxnormalize va scoate o linie goală înainte de acel comentariu. De exemplu -c "====" poate fi
folosit pentru a pune toate comentariile care conțin „====" pe o linie separată, precedate de un
linie goală. În mod implicit, niciun comentariu nu este tratat în acest fel.
OPERANDE
Următorul operand este suportat:
fișier-sau-URL
Numele sau adresa URL a unui fișier HTML. Dacă lipsește, este citită intrarea standard.
EXIT STAREA
Sunt returnate următoarele valori de ieșire:
0 Finalizarea cu succes.
> 0 A apărut o eroare la analizarea fișierului HTML. hxnormalize va încerca să
corectați eroarea și produceți oricum rezultat.
MEDIUL
Pentru a utiliza un proxy pentru a prelua fișiere de la distanță, setați variabilele de mediu Http proxy si
ftp_proxy. De exemplu, http_proxy="http://localhost:8080/"
Utilizați hxnormalize online folosind serviciile onworks.net